New Delhi: Rajesh Roshan, son of famous musician Roshanlal Nagrath, made his mark in the music world. He was fond of music since childhood and hence he made his career in it. Coming from a family associated with the music field, Rajesh Roshan was born on May 24, 1955 in Mumbai. His brother Rakesh Roshan was a famous actor and is now a film producer. His father was a famous music director and his mother was a talented singer. Due to this, he developed a love for music from an early age. After her husband’s demise, Rajesh’s mother sought guidance from composer Faiyaz Ahmed. Rajesh then began his journey under the tutelage of Faiyaz Ahmed. This shaped his path to becoming the successful music director that he is today. There was a time when RD Burman and Laxmikant-Pyarelal were the big names in the industry. Rajesh Roshan asked Bakshi to help him work with Laxmikant-Pyarelal and the composer then created history with his debut film Kunwara Baap. His second film Julie also gained wide recognition from the audience and set a new record. From his first film itself, he showcased his musical talent. Every song of Julie became a hit like Dil Kya Kare Jab Kisi Ko Kisi Se Pyar Ho Jaye, My Heart Is Beating and Julie I Love You. These are the songs that are still on people’s lips.
Rajesh Roshan is behind Amitabh’s singing
After his success with Julie, Rajesh Roshan continued to give excellent music in many films like Swami, Desh-Pradesh, Kala Patthar, Mr. Natwarlal, Khoonbhari Maang, Karan Arjun and Koi Mil Gaya and impressed the audience with his work. Interestingly, not many people know that Rajesh Roshan played a role in the singing debut of Bollywood superstar Amitabh Bachchan. Roshan was the composer who gave Bachchan the opportunity to sing in a film for the first time.
Amitabh sang his first song in 1979
Let us tell you that Amitabh Bachchan, known for his acting skills, is also known as a great singer. He has lent his voice to many songs in films, his first song was in the film Mr. Natwarlal released in 1979. Rajesh Roshan gave him permission to sing his first song, Mere Paas Aao Mere Dosto.
